• 正文
    • 1. 寄存器(Register)
    • 2. 累加器(Accumulator)
    • 3. 暫存器(Buffer Register)
    • 4. 區(qū)別比較
  • 推薦器件
  • 相關(guān)推薦
  • 電子產(chǎn)業(yè)圖譜
申請(qǐng)入駐 產(chǎn)業(yè)圖譜

寄存器、累加器、暫存器有什么區(qū)別

2024/06/19
4939
加入交流群
掃碼加入
獲取工程師必備禮包
參與熱點(diǎn)資訊討論

計(jì)算機(jī)科學(xué)和數(shù)字電路領(lǐng)域,寄存器、累加器和暫存器是常見(jiàn)的術(shù)語(yǔ)本文將深入探討寄存器、累加器和暫存器之間的區(qū)別,并闡述它們?cè)谟?jì)算機(jī)體系結(jié)構(gòu)中的作用和特點(diǎn)。

1. 寄存器(Register)

1.1 定義:寄存器是計(jì)算機(jī)內(nèi)部的一種存儲(chǔ)設(shè)備,用于暫時(shí)存儲(chǔ)指令、數(shù)據(jù)或地址等信息。它位于CPU內(nèi)部,是最快速的存儲(chǔ)單元,可以直接被CPU訪問(wèn)。

1.2 特點(diǎn)

  • 高速訪問(wèn): 寄存器與CPU之間的數(shù)據(jù)傳輸速度非??欤軌驖M足CPU對(duì)數(shù)據(jù)的快速訪問(wèn)需求。
  • 容量有限: 由于寄存器數(shù)量有限,通常只有幾十個(gè)到幾百個(gè),所以寄存器主要用于存儲(chǔ)臨時(shí)數(shù)據(jù)和中間結(jié)果。

2. 累加器(Accumulator)

2.1 定義:累加器是一種特殊類型的寄存器,用于暫存數(shù)值并執(zhí)行算術(shù)運(yùn)算,如加法和減法運(yùn)算。

2.2 特點(diǎn)

  • 執(zhí)行算術(shù)操作: 累加器常用于執(zhí)行加法、減法等算術(shù)運(yùn)算,是CPU中常見(jiàn)的功能單元。
  • 中央處理器核心: 累加器通常是CPU的一部分,用于暫存運(yùn)算結(jié)果和進(jìn)行數(shù)據(jù)處理。

閱讀更多行業(yè)資訊,可移步與非原創(chuàng),中國(guó)本土EDA/IP產(chǎn)業(yè)地圖(2024版)、低空經(jīng)濟(jì)系列研究之一:國(guó)內(nèi)eVOTL發(fā)展現(xiàn)狀、電源管理芯片企業(yè)分析之十四——杰華特??等產(chǎn)業(yè)分析報(bào)告、原創(chuàng)文章可查閱。

3. 暫存器(Buffer Register)

3.1 定義:暫存器是一種用于存儲(chǔ)數(shù)據(jù)的臨時(shí)存儲(chǔ)器件,用于緩沖和調(diào)節(jié)數(shù)據(jù)傳輸過(guò)程中的速度差異。

3.2 特點(diǎn)

  • 數(shù)據(jù)緩沖: 暫存器起到數(shù)據(jù)緩沖的作用,幫助調(diào)節(jié)不同部件之間的數(shù)據(jù)傳輸速度,保證數(shù)據(jù)順利傳遞。
  • 數(shù)據(jù)同步: 暫存器可以幫助解決數(shù)據(jù)傳輸速度不匹配的問(wèn)題,保證數(shù)據(jù)在不同部件之間的正確同步。

4. 區(qū)別比較

特點(diǎn) 寄存器 累加器 暫存器
功能 存儲(chǔ)數(shù)據(jù)、指令 執(zhí)行算術(shù)運(yùn)算 數(shù)據(jù)緩沖、同步
訪問(wèn)速度 非???/td> 快速 較快
數(shù)量限制 有限 通常一個(gè) 視情況而定
作用范圍 CPU內(nèi)部 CPU一部分 數(shù)據(jù)傳輸路徑

寄存器、累加器和暫存器在計(jì)算機(jī)硬件中具有不同的功能和特點(diǎn)。寄存器作為CPU內(nèi)部最快速的存儲(chǔ)單元,用于存儲(chǔ)指令、數(shù)據(jù)等信息;累加器是一種特殊類型的寄存器,常用于執(zhí)行算術(shù)運(yùn)算;而暫存器則是用于數(shù)據(jù)緩沖和同步的臨時(shí)存儲(chǔ)器件。

推薦器件

更多器件
器件型號(hào) 數(shù)量 器件廠商 器件描述 數(shù)據(jù)手冊(cè) ECAD模型 風(fēng)險(xiǎn)等級(jí) 參考價(jià)格 更多信息
0530470610 1 Molex Board Connector, 6 Contact(s), 1 Row(s), Male, Straight, Solder Terminal, ROHS COMPLIANT

ECAD模型

下載ECAD模型
$0.75 查看
56SDP30-01-2-AJS 1 Grayhill Inc Rotary Switch, 6 Positions, DP6T, Latched, 0.2A, 30VDC, Solder Terminal, Adjustable Stop Type Actuator, Through Hole-straight, ROHS COMPLIANT
$14.44 查看
HK100522NJ-T 1 TAIYO YUDEN General Purpose Inductor, 0.022uH, 5%, 1 Element, Ferrite-Core, SMD, 0402, CHIP, 0402
$0.02 查看

相關(guān)推薦

  • LAT1209 Arm?v7-M架構(gòu)的STM32如何啟用DWT進(jìn)行計(jì)數(shù)
  • LAT1202 TIM DMA burst 輸出變頻 PWM 波形
  • LAT1255 直接修改寄存器來(lái)輸出內(nèi)部時(shí)鐘的方法
  • LAT1356 如何降低BlueNRG-LPS的開(kāi)機(jī)峰值電流
  • 電子產(chǎn)業(yè)圖譜